Latest Patents:
Qingyun Di's recent patents showcase his expertise in signal processing and data communication. One notable invention is the Signal Processing Circuit and Contactless Connector. This circuit utilizes a cable connected to a port processing unit, allowing for seamless signal transmission between devices. By adapting to different transmission protocols, the contactless connector revolutionizes wireless signal transmission while maintaining compatibility with various devices.
Another groundbreaking invention by Qingyun Di is the Processing Method and Device for Data of Well Site Test Based on Knowledge Graph. This patent introduces a novel approach to managing and analyzing well site test data. Leveraging a knowledge graph, historical and new data are processed efficiently, enabling better understanding and optimization of well site test results.
Career Highlights:
Throughout his career, Qingyun Di has worked at esteemed institutions in the field of geology and geophysics. Notably, he has contributed to the Institute of Geology and Geophysics at the Chinese Academy of Sciences.
